Description

An exceptional opportunity to acquire a stunningly situated period stone farmhouse with adjoining barn, further barns and over 80 acres of land in a sought after area of countryside.

The property is set in a peaceful, rural location with outstanding views and lends itself for complete modernisation and reconfiguration.

The stone farmhouse dates probably from the 1600’s and will be an exciting project for a new owner. The adjoining stone barn would be readily included within any refurbishment subject to planning and in addition there are some other farm buildings.

Description - This is a traditional stone farmhouse built high in a moorland setting and comprises 3 Bedrooms and bathroom to the first floor and two reception rooms on the ground floor.

The property requires complete renovation but it is a good solid stone house of considerable age.

The stone barn comprises of two parts and it seems likely that this would be incorporated into a remodelled residence.

All the land is laid to pasture although we understand that in the past some of it has been ploughed and used for arable cropping.

Viewing is essential to appreciate the location and the possibilities that this property offers.

Externally - The outbuildings comprise of a portal framed hay barn with lean-to, a stone shed, disused pig sty and further stables.

The land is set within a ring fence and is all currently laid to pasture. It is divided into a number of sensible sized enclosures in the main separated by dry stone walls.

There may be an opportunity to buy the land in lots subject to discussion with the selling agents.
